Motorsport Games, Inc. is a developer, publisher, and esports ecosystem provider specializing in racing games, operating within the video game industry and known for its realistic motorsport simulations and partnerships with iconic racing series.
In its third-quarter 2025 financial report, Motorsport Games announced a significant improvement in financial performance, driven by the successful release of its Le Mans Ultimate title. The company reported a net income, marking a turnaround from the previous year’s loss, and highlighted strong player engagement and sales figures.
Key financial metrics for the quarter include a revenue increase to $3.1 million, up 71.9% from the previous year, and a gross profit margin rise to 80.7%. The company’s net income reached $0.8 million, a stark contrast to the $0.6 million loss in the same period last year. Additionally, the company announced the early production of a console version of Le Mans Ultimate, expected to launch between late 2026 and early 2027.
Motorsport Games also reported a positive cash flow from operations, with cash and cash equivalents rising to $4.5 million by the end of October 2025. The company’s strategic focus on leveraging its unique technology and expanding its product offerings is expected to continue driving growth and operational efficiency.
Looking ahead, Motorsport Games aims to capitalize on its improved financial stability and technological advancements to enhance its market position. The management remains optimistic about future growth prospects, particularly with the anticipated console port of Le Mans Ultimate and ongoing product development initiatives.
